PhysicsEnergyGCSEAQA Created by: howea017Created on: 11-12-13 18:30 Name the 3 ways heat is transferred from place to place Conduction, convection, radiation 1 of 13 Dark matt surfaces are better at absorbing heat than light shiny surfaces, true or false? True 2 of 13 The colder an object is the more infra red radiation it emits, true or false? False, the hotter an object is the more infra red radiation it emits. 3 of 13 Can radiation pass through the vacuum of space? If so, why? Yes it can, because it is a type of electromagnetic radiation that involves waves rather than particles. 4 of 13 Are light shiny surfaces good at emitting and absorbing infra red radiation? No they are poor, black matt surfaces can absorb and emit radiation well. 5 of 13 Explain the arrangement of particles in a solid, liquid and gas. Solid=close together, regular pattern Liquid=close together random Gas=far apart, random 6 of 13 Explain the movement of particles in a solid, liquid and gas. Solid=vibrate around a fixed position Liquid=move around each other Gas=Move quickly in any direction 7 of 13 What are poor conductors of heat known as? Insulators. 8 of 13 As particles are heated, they vibrate more, and spread this heat by passing on their energy, true or false? True 9 of 13 What is kinetic theory?
